Located in Dayton, Ohio with its rich heritage of innovation and
invention, Tec^Edge
Center seeks to continue
this heritage by stimulating unique and innovative technical
solutions to national security and public safety needs. Working in
partnership with its foundational stakeholder, the Air Force
Research Laboratory, Tec^Edge operates as a neutral enabler and
place for multidisciplinary joint (government, industry, and
academia) teams to come together in intense collaborations focusing
on complex problems or challenges. The outcome of these
collaborations can range from a better and more complete
understanding of a problem to the rapid development of actual
prototypes. Tec^Edge
leverages this work for its other foundational stakeholder, the
Dayton Region, to stimulate and support the growth of technology
companies, to foster technology transition and transfer to
commercial endeavors, and to enhance science and math educational
opportunities.
Tec^Edge,
as an operational element of the Wright Brothers Institute, a not-for-profit that makes no claims on research results or intellectual
property created as a result of activities with its associates.
